Diving into the world of Python, one can’t help but marvel at its vast array of built-in functions. Among these, the ‘average function’ stands out as a critical tool for statisticians and data scientists alike. It’s a simple yet powerful function that can crunch numbers effectively, providing precise averages in the blink of an eye.
Join us as we delve deeper into the world of Python and its average function, exploring its uses, benefits, and implementation. Whether you’re a seasoned coder or a novice just dipping your toes into the coding waters, you’re sure to find something of value here.
Average Function Python
Delving into Python’s average function illuminates its remarkable utility. Users commend its direct application and how results emerge instantly. Significant among statisticians and data scientists, this function offers precision when handling vast data volumes. Take, for instance, a data scientist analyzing multitude shopping transactions.
While it might be straightforward, mastering Python’s average function requires comprehension of its underlying principles. Experts have lauded Python for this function’s intuitive structure, making its implementation approachable for beginners.
Data handling becomes more manageable as Python’s average function recognizes a wide array of data formats. For example, a list of integers. The versatility extends, accommodating advanced Python objects like NumPy arrays.
Despite its robust capabilities, average function Python maintains simplicity. Beginners won’t feel intimidated, and professionals appreciate the laid-back usage. The Python average function, without a doubt, is a universal, user-friendly coding tool.
Exploring Python Libraries for Calculating Averages
Python’s workhorses, specifically the libraries employed in calculating averages, extend the capabilities of the average function Python. NumPy, Statistic, and Pandas libraries offer extensive functionalities for computing averages, perfectly suited for elaborate datasets that go beyond simple lists or arrays. Experts routinely praise these libraries for their utility features, encapsulating numerous methods to calculate sophisticated averages.
NumPy, known for its powerful array method, reigns supreme, providing the ‘numpy.mean()’ method. Statistic library comes with ‘statistics.mean()’, ideal for calculating averages in any given number set. In contrast, Pandas, revered in data frames and data series manipulations, possesses ‘DataFrame.mean()’ and ‘Series.mean()’. Leveraging these robust features ensures proficiency and adeptness in handling complex real-life data chores.
Tips and Tricks for Effective Use of Average in Python
Ensuring optimization in Python’s average calculation involves a keen understanding of built-in functions and libraries. A grasp of lightweight libraries like NumPy, Statistic, and Pandas allows proficient use of average functions, for instance numpy.mean(), statistics.mean(), DataFrame.mean(), and Series.mean(). These variations not only fast-track average computations but also suit complex data types and larger datasets.
Let’s dig into some tips for leveraging average function Python:
- Use NumPy for Multi-Dimensional Arrays: When dealing with multi-dimensional data (like 2D or 3D arrays), NumPy provides substantial computational efficiency. An example reads numpy.mean(array, axis = 0) for averaging down the columns.
- Prefer Pandas for Categorical Variables: If your data includes categorical variables, it’s recommended to utilize Pandas. This library can handle non-numeric data and allows for average calculations on specific data groupings with the .groupby() method.
- Handle Missing Values: Missing values can skew averages, making data analysis inaccurate. Python provides options for preventive measures. For instance, numpy.nanmean() disregards ‘NaN’ values in calculations, while pandas.DataFrame.fillna() allows replacement of missing values.
- Employ Weighted Averages: At times, all values in a dataset aren’t equally significant. In such cases, weighted averages come into play. NumPy’s numpy.average(array, weights) renders effective computation of weighted averages.
- Use Data Scaling: In machine learning, data often requires normalization or scaling. Python’s average function proves essential in these processes, aiding in data preprocessing.
Powerful Tool for Precision and Adaptability
Average function Python is a powerful tool. It’s a favorite among statisticians, data scientists, and analysts due to its precision and adaptability. The function’s compatibility with different data formats and enhancement with libraries like NumPy, Statistic, and Pandas makes it a go-to for efficient average calculations. The article’s shared tips are a testament to the function’s versatility. Whether it’s using NumPy for multi-dimensional arrays, Pandas for categorical variables, or handling missing values, Python’s average function has got you covered.